Denali front end conversion parts
15046662 - Filler between grill and bumper - LH
15046666 - Filler between grill and bumper - RH
15199554- Parking lamp – LH
15199555 - Parking lamp – RH
19130789 - GMC Denali Grill superceded
15218077 - Headlight – LH
15218078 - Headlight – RH
12479754 - Bumper cover
14093088 - Retainers (7 needed)
15149708 - Retainers (12 needed)
15153490 - Insert
15060470 - Impact bar
16531085 - Fog lamp Assembly – LH
16531086 - Fog lamp Assembly – RH
15059859 - License plate bracket
88937235 – bumper filler
15706323 - emblem
88944418 – Fender right
88944417 – fender left
12477699 - Hood
